Kollam,Kerala University
Sree Narayana College, Kollam is one of the earliest and the greatest centres of higher education in the whole state of Kerala. Affiliated to the University of Kerala, the College is managed by the Sree Narayana Trusts, Kollam. Bearing in letter and spirit the name of Sree Narayana Guru (1854-1928), the great saint-philosopher, social reformer and mystic poet, the college was started in 1948 by S.N.D.P. Kollam,Kerala University
The Sree Narayana Dharma Paripalana (S.N.D.P) Yogam in 1946 resolved to establish a college at Kollam in obeisance to the great saint, philosopher and social reformer Sree Narayana Guru, to provide better higher educational facilities, mainly for the backward classes of Kerala. The resolution came true when the Sree Narayana College was opened in 1948 as a mixed college.

Chavara ,Kerala University
The college established August 1981 by the Government of Kerala meeting the long cherished dream of the natives of Chavara and its surrounding regions. It is located at Sankaramangalam around 14 Kms North of Kollam City, on the side of National Highway 47. It is the only Govt. College in the district Kollam. Peringammala,,Kerala University
Iqbal College is founded in 1964, as a junior college with the affiliation of the University of Kerala. It won acclaim as the first college owned by the Muslim community in Thiruvananthapuram district and the pioneer in Nedumangadu Taluk. It was elevated to a first grade college in 1995.

Thumba ,Kerala University
St Xavier's College affiliated to the university of Kerala is established and maintained by the Jesuits of Kerala province, and is located at Thumba in Thiruvanathapuram district of Kerala State, South India. At its inception in 1964, it was a part of Loyola Institutions at Sreekariyam in Thiruvananthapuram.

Chempazhanthi,Kerala University
Sree Narayana College, Chempazhanthy was established by the Sree Narayana Trusts, Kollam, in memorial obeisance to the great social reformer and seer, Sree Narayana Guru. Chempazhanthy is a village of historical importance, as it is hallowed by the birth of the Guru (1855).
